Transaction 51b44e58ef8a69a40f13be63dc0704940b3d42967d2163f65173b08658faa265
1 Input
1 Output
-
51b44e58ef8a69a40f13be63dc0704940b3d42967d2163f65173b08658faa265:0
- value
- 1504751
- script pubkey
- OP_0 OP_PUSHBYTES_20 045b48003bc7bf9a522afd45aeaa4972c20503d8
- address
- bc1qq3d5sqpmc7le5532l4z6a2jfwtpq2q7cmps9ec